Angelic voices, but what about the music?
The voices of the Libera boy's choir from Great Britain are superb indeed, flying like larks; the "Do not stand at my grave" is worth all the stars available. But the arrangement of many songs are flooded with a rather sticky New Age bathos, as is the art direction of the concert. The Pieterskerk in Leyden, The Netherlands, is a beautiful church in its own right, but the use of new age disco lighting will not be to everybody's taste, as well as some of the "choreographies" the choir has to perform when singing.

I really would like to hear this excellent choir attack the great choral traditions of the ages, from Tallis and Allegri to Rachmaninov and Pärt, and it will be memorable... if they can tone down an all too familiar "americanization" of arrangement and performance.

1hr 14mins of transcendant splendour!!
This live concert DVD by the Angel Voices of Libera should be high at the top of everyone's wish list.

From tradition well known favourite hymns such as `I Vow to Thee', `Abide with Me' and `Ave Maria' too upbeat, momentum gathering songs like `Libera' and `I Am The Day' with their rousing top note finale's - all aspects of Libera's young precocious harmonies are showcased on this very professionally produced DVD filmed in a superb setting. `Sanctus' will blow you away, `Going Home' will leave you speechless, `Prayer' and `Do Not Stand at My Grave' will leave a lump in your throat. The various speeches by some of the boys will leave a smile on your face, and the wonderful `Libera - In Their Own Words' interviews will provide you with insightful behind the scenes footage of just how this transformation from ordinary schoolboys to white robed heavenly angels is achieved.

This is a must have DVD for anyone's collection - not just for Libera fans, but for fans of beautiful uplifting music of the very highest calibre.

DVD REVIEW - AMAZING PRODUCTION
I am just completely amazed by how good the DVD is! The production company did a brilliant job with both the sound and picture. The DVD consists of 15 songs!

First impressions: The Review -

Adoramus - As an introduction the song was great. There was good camera work with nicely mixed shots of the orchestra and the boys.

Going Home - Josh sings it like he always does, with a smile that
shows you how much he is enjoying himself!

Far Away - Tom gives us his version of this song. He hits all the top notes in his usual style and captures the mood of the song when it was sung by Michael. Brilliant job !!

Prayer - Tom and Ed work well together. Nice lighting and camera shots at the end of the song.

Libera - Liam gets it spot on!

Sanctus - Perhaps the best song on the DVD with a tremendous opening shot from the chandelier.

Salva Me - A great solo by Joe. One to watch out for in the future!

Lacrymosa - The lighting as with all Libera Concerts complements the song very well. Mini-Ben is stands out and is fantastic.

Abide with Me - A captivating song with solo parts from Ed. The camera catches some great close-ups of Ed.

I Vow to Thee my Country - This song was very well done with a nice instrumental introduction by Fiona. Again the camera catches some great shots of all the boys in this song.

Stay with Me - Ed looks straight at the camera at the beginning of this song! A great shot of his face! Nice shots from behind the boys.

Do Not Stand at my Grave - The lighting was very impressive for this song. It was dark enough to create some great effects. There are some amazing close-up shots of Tom. Both Ed and Tom sing well together. Watch Tom's face once he has finished the song!

I Am the Day - My favourite song and perhaps a good one to end the concert.

There are no encores on the DVD as is usual at Libera Concerts, but you can always restart the DVD! Majestic high notes at the end. Just brilliant!

The interview feature is a nice bonus, as is the inclusion of the extra tracks recorded for US television. I won't talk about the interview because you will want to watch it yourself. A nice touch!!

Great production!! Well done Libera!
